Web5 Oct 2016 · Very few attackers will sit there and throw random password attempts at your login screen (or equivalent), hoping to eventually break in. That's too easy to beat, just put a time delay between attempts. Real attacks tend to involve getting a toehold inside the network via some other means, then stealing the password file. Web1 Jul 2024 · We decided to try to crack different types of password strengths (easy, medium and hard) hashed four different ways: MD5, MD5 (salted), VBulletin, and Bcrypt. MD5 is a relatively weak hashing function that produces a 128-bit hash value. We performed our tests using our proprietary infrastructure powered by our team of specialists in this area. WebChoosing a strong password. Strong passwords should be long and complex. Use the entire keyboard, incorporating numbers, symbols (!£$%^&#@), and both lowercase and uppercase letters. The longer, the better. A minimum of eight characters is recommended. Do not use personal information like a dog’s name or graduation year.
